Eduardo S. Brondízio studies how people and environments interact, with a strong focus on the Amazon region of Brazil. His work examines land use, biodiversity conservation, rural and Indigenous communities, and how policies and institutions shape environmental change. He often bridges social science and environmental science to inform global assessments and policy.
